1. Choose the Right Certification Path for You


Alabama Teacher Certification



Alabama offers multiple routes to teacher certification, including traditional and alternative programs. The American Board’s alternative certification is a popular choice for career changers, allowing candidates to earn certification without returning to college for another degree.

Traditional routes require completing a state-approved teacher preparation program, while alternative paths like the American Board program focus on passing required exams and completing a pedagogy course. Research each option to determine which aligns with your goals and timeline.

Key Trick: If you already have a bachelor’s degree, an alternative certification program can save you time and money compared to traditional routes.

2. Understand Alabama’s Testing Requirements

To earn certification, Alabama requires passing the Praxis exams, which assess subject knowledge and teaching skills. Some alternative programs, like the American Board, have their own exams in place of Praxis.

Key Trick: Use free study guides and practice tests from the American Board or ETS (Praxis) to prepare effectively. Focus on your weak areas to ensure a passing score on the first attempt.

3. Take Advantage of Conditional Certification

Alabama offers a Conditional Certificate, allowing candidates to teach while completing certification requirements. This is ideal for those in alternative programs who need classroom experience.

Key Trick: Secure a teaching position first, then work on certification simultaneously—many schools hire conditionally certified teachers, especially in high-demand subjects.

4. Leverage Reciprocity from Other States

If you’re certified in another state, Alabama may grant reciprocity, reducing redundant requirements. Check the Alabama State Department of Education (ALSDE) for approved reciprocity agreements.

Key Trick: Submit all out-of-state credentials early to avoid delays in processing your Alabama certification.

6. Complete Background Checks Early

Alabama requires an FBI and ABI background check. Delays here can stall your certification.

Key Trick: Submit fingerprints and paperwork early to avoid last-minute issues.
